## Further Reading

So, we killed the old cron fleet. Everything that used to run on the Pellworth scheduler boxes now lives in the Driftwheel workflow engine — retries, backoff, and run history all come for free. If your plugin registered cron hooks, you'll need to migrate them to workflow triggers before the next release. The migration guide, with worked examples, lives on the internal page below.

runbook for yahop-hawif: https://confluence.zemvarlabs.internal/pages/pages/browse/c89f8afc

## Changelog — Quillgate API v4.2.0

We fixed the N+1 query pattern in the GraphQL resolver for nested order lookups. Batching via the new dataloader layer is now enabled by default, which cuts database round-trips dramatically on large queries. Support should note that customers who previously tuned per-request limits may see different latency profiles. The new defaults that shipped with this release are listed below.

config for haduf-kadug:
FENMIR_LOG_LEVEL=debug
FENMIR_METRICS_HOST=metrics.fenmir.tolvaqworks.internal
FENMIR_POOL_SIZE=4

**Action Item 7 — Gateway rate limiting (owner: Darl Vennick, due next sprint)**

The Korvex gateway applied per-node limits only; the flood bypassed them via round-robin. Fix: move to shared token buckets in the Quillstore cluster, enforce per-principal caps, and alert at 80% burn. Security review needed on the bucket-key scheme — keys currently include unauthenticated headers, which is spoofable. Verification steps, test traffic profiles, and the rollout plan are documented on this internal page.

wiki page, baguf-kahap: https://confluence.tolvaqsys.internal/browse/display/projects/8d5f528f

# Service Accounts: String Extraction

The `extract-i18n` script pulls translatable strings from all Bramblewick repos and pushes them to the Glossa service. It runs under the `i18n-extractor` service account. Do not run it under your personal account; Glossa rate-limits individual users aggressively. The account has write access to the staging catalog only. Set the token in your shell before invoking the script. The current staging token is below.

API key for kahap-kafog: zpat15_6qzxZ7YR8aDwjmp